In Iquique, a team of professionals from the Instituto de Fomento Pesquero met with the association of shipbuilders and industrial fisheries from North ASIPNOR, the session was aimed at explaining how gonadal and ovarian indices are established, whose values determine the anchovy closures.

Eliana Escudero, Head of IFOP Iquique, explained: “The indexes are established in a monitoring of the spawning activity in anchovy, through representative sampling on board and landings, by using histological methods developed in our laboratories by the researcher, Eduardo Díaz. He makes a weekly report to the Subsecretaría de Pesca (Subpesca), where the values obtained are reported, and according to certain established ranges, anchovy closure can be determined.

The meeting was requested by ASIPNOR and we agreed since IFOP is responsible for conducting research on resources and it is important that users become familiar with the processes, have no doubts about our results and see that our research is seriously transparent and responsible”
